Progress / To Do
My (Dan Benamy's) understanding as of Oct 2013 is that there were various Stepper Motor Drivers being considered. We have an (inactive) project to develop an OSE driver called CoolRAMPS. The fallback was to use the Steppernug open source stepper motor driver. The folks behind it are amazing and we love open source. It's not clear to me (Dan), if the Steppernug is quite ready. For the short term I'd like to try to get the version 2 table up and running with the RAMPS system so we can get something working and build momentum. Then we can quickly iterate to version 3 where we switch to the Steppernug which will allow us to cut faster. Lots of info on the control systems at CNC Torch Table 2/Control Overview.
Some other things that may need doing are the Height Controller for oxyacetylene and plasma torches, endstops, and CNC toolpath toolchain.

Additional Notes
- As a large x-y-z coordinate table, the Torch Table has potential applications with other tooling besides a cutting torch. One limitation is that the drive system is not powerful enough or stiff enough to support heavy cutting-tool forces.
- A modular tool mounting (possibly dual mounting, so two tools could be available simultanously) would facilitate tool changeover.
